Physical & Optical Properties

Mohs Hardness 3,5 – 4,5
Specific Gravity 2,92 – 3,12
Refractive Index 1,509 – 1,72
Crystal System Trigonal
Luster Vitreous,Dull
Cleavage Perfect
Fracture Conchoidal
Color various
Birefringence 0,19
Pleochroism Nil

Treatments

Dyed to imitate lapis, turquoise (chelsea: common reddish), coral. About Magnesite

Magnesite é um mineral de carbonato de magnésio que ocorre em tonalidades brancas a acinzentadas, por vezes com veios ou padrões castanhos. Embora raramente transparente o suficiente para ser talhada como gema, a magnesite é frequentemente tingida para imitar turquesa, criando controvérsia no mercado de gemas. Forma-se pela alteração de rochas ricas em magnésio em condições hidrotermais ou de intemperismo. Depósitos de qualidade gemológica provêm de Espanha, Turquia e Brasil. A magnesite natural não tratada é apreciada por colecionadores pelas suas formações cristalinas e inclusões padrão.

What is the hardness of Magnesite?
Magnesite has a Mohs hardness of 3.5 to 4.5, making it relatively soft for use in jewelry.
